Why Comfortable Straps Matter
Carrying a heavy camera bag around all day can be exhausting, especially if the straps aren't designed with comfort in mind. When straps are too thin or hard, they can dig into your shoulders and cause pain or discomfort. This can make it difficult to focus on taking photos, which defeats the purpose of having a camera bag in the first place.
On the other hand, comfortable straps distribute weight evenly across your shoulders and back, reducing the pressure on any one area. This allows you to carry your camera bag for longer periods without experiencing discomfort or fatigue.
Adjustability is Key
Not everyone's body is the same, so it's important to find a camera bag with adjustable straps. This means that you can customize the length and fit of the straps to suit your unique needs. For example, if you have a larger frame, you may need longer straps to ensure that the bag sits comfortably on your back.
Additionally, adjustable straps allow you to switch up the way you carry your camera bag. For instance, you may prefer to wear it as a backpack one day and as a crossbody bag the next. By adjusting the straps accordingly, you can achieve the perfect fit for any style of carrying.
Types of Strap Materials
When it comes to camera bag straps, there are a few different materials to choose from. Each has its own advantages and disadvantages, so it's important to consider which will work best for you.
The most common strap material is nylon. Nylon straps are durable and lightweight, making them a popular choice for camera bags. They're also easy to clean, which is a plus if you plan on using your camera bag in dusty or dirty environments.
Another option is leather straps. Leather straps are stylish and long-lasting. They tend to be more comfortable than nylon straps since they don't dig into your skin as easily. However, leather straps can be heavier and more expensive than nylon ones.
Finally, there are neoprene straps. Neoprene is a type of synthetic rubber that is often used in wetsuits. It's soft and stretchy, making it a comfortable material for camera bag straps. Neoprene straps are also water-resistant, which is great if you're planning on taking your camera bag to the beach or on a boat.

4. Weather Resistance
Weather resistance is an essential feature to consider when choosing a camera bag. You never know when you might get caught in a rainstorm, so having a bag that can protect your gear from moisture is crucial. Look for bags made of water-resistant materials like nylon or PVC-coated canvas.
Some bags come with protective covers that you can use to shield your gear from rain or dust. Others have built-in rain covers that you can pull out when needed.

2. Lowepro Passport Sling III
Lowepro Passport Sling III is a versatile camera bag that can be worn as a sling bag or a shoulder bag. This bag is designed to fit a mirrorless camera or DSLR camera with an attached lens, extra lens, and personal items. It has a removable padded camera box that protects your camera from scratches and bumps. Furthermore, it has a front organizer pocket for storing small accessories like batteries and memory cards.
3. Tenba BYOB 7 Camera Insert
Tenba BYOB 7 Camera Insert is an affordable option that allows you to turn any bag into a camera bag. It's a padded insert that fits a mirrorless camera or DSLR camera with an attached lens and an extra lens. This insert has adjustable dividers that let you customize the compartments according to your needs. Moreover, it has a top handle and a detachable shoulder strap for easy carrying.
